Wind energy is stored as kinetic energy in the movement of air masses, which can be converted to mechanical energy using wind turbines. Water energy is stored as potential energy in elevated reservoirs or as kinetic energy in moving water, which can be harnessed through hydropower systems. Biomass energy is stored in the chemical bonds of organic material, such as plants and wastes, which can be converted to thermal energy through combustion or biochemical processes.

Electricity is generated in a biomass power plant through a process called combustion. Biomass, such as wood chips or agricultural waste, is burned to heat water and produce steam. The steam then drives a turbine connected to a generator, which converts the kinetic energy into electricity.
